首頁 >web前端 >Vue.js >vue中的元件是什麼意思

vue中的元件是什麼意思

下次还敢
下次还敢原創
2024-04-27 23:42:35834瀏覽

Vue 中的元件是程式碼重複使用機制,包含以下功能:程式碼重複使用:重複利用程式碼區塊,提高效率。模組化:將應用分解為模組,提升維護性。協作:便於開發者協作,分享程式碼。可擴充性:輕鬆建立或自訂元件,拓展應用功能。

vue中的元件是什麼意思

Vue 中的元件

元件是 Vue.js 中程式碼重複使用的一種方式。它們是獨立、可重複使用的程式碼區塊,可以用於建立更複雜的應用程式。

元件的好處

  • 程式碼重複使用:元件可讓您將程式碼區塊重複使用於應用程式的不同部分,避免重複代碼。
  • 模組化:元件有助於將應用程式分解為較小的、可管理的模組,使其更容易維護和開發。
  • 協作:元件可以由不同的開發人員創建和維護,促進團隊合作和程式碼共享。
  • 可擴充性:透過建立新的元件或自訂現有元件,應用程式可以輕鬆地進行擴充。

元件的類型

Vue.js 中有兩種類型的元件:

  • ##全域元件: 可以在應用程式的任何部分註冊和使用的元件。
  • 局部元件:僅限於特定元件範圍內的元件。

建立元件

要建立元件,可以使用下列語法:

<code class="javascript">export default {
  data() { return {} },
  methods: {},
  // ...其他选项
}</code>

使用元件

要在範本中使用元件,請使用

語法:

<code class="html"><component-name v-bind="props"></component-name></code>

元件選項##元件可以具有各種選項來配置其行為,包括:

    data
  • :包含元件資料的物件。
  • methods
  • :包含元件方法的物件。
  • props
  • :元件接收的外部屬性。
  • computed
  • :包含元件計算屬性的物件。
  • watch
  • :監控元件資料的觀察器。

以上是vue中的元件是什麼意思的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n